In modern web development, delivering content in PDF format directly on websites is increasingly common. For Vue.js developers, the vue pdf plugin offers a streamlined solution to render PDF documents efficiently and smoothly. This article explores how vue-pdf simplifies PDF rendering on Vue websites, highlighting best practices and advantages for developers looking to integrate PDF viewers seamlessly.
What is vue pdf?
vue pdf is a Vue.js component specifically designed for embedding PDF files within Vue applications. Unlike traditional methods that rely on external PDF viewers or iframes, vue pdf provides native PDF rendering inside Vue components. This integration allows developers to offer users an interactive, responsive, and fast PDF viewing experience without leaving the website environment.
Advantages of Using vue pdf on Vue Websites
The main benefit of vue pdf lies in its simplicity and flexibility. Developers can easily incorporate PDFs without needing complex setups or third-party software. Because it’s built with Vue, vue pdf naturally fits into the Vue ecosystem, ensuring smooth integration and customization possibilities.
Additionally, vue pdf supports selective page rendering, which improves performance by displaying only the pages users need at a given time. This makes it ideal for websites with large documents or multiple PDFs, reducing load times and bandwidth usage.
Best Practices for Implementing vue pdf
To make the most of vue pdf on Vue websites, consider these best practices:
- Optimize Load Times: Use lazy loading techniques to load PDFs only when necessary. This approach helps keep your Vue website fast and responsive.
- Focus on User Experience: Provide intuitive navigation controls like page switching, zooming, and searching to make PDF browsing seamless.
- Handle Compatibility: Ensure your Vue version aligns with the vue pdf component requirements to avoid integration issues.
- Manage Resources: For large PDFs, render pages on demand instead of all at once to reduce memory consumption.
Following these guidelines ensures that vue pdf runs smoothly and efficiently on your Vue site.
Enhancing Functionality with vue pdf
Beyond basic rendering, vue pdf offers customization options that allow developers to tailor the viewer to their website’s look and feel. Styling the viewer container and adding interactive features helps create a polished user experience. For developers, this flexibility means vue pdf can be adapted for various use cases, from simple document display to complex PDF-based interfaces.
Overcoming Common Challenges
While vue pdf greatly simplifies PDF rendering, some challenges can arise, such as performance bottlenecks with very large files or conflicts with server-side rendering frameworks. Addressing these requires careful client-side loading strategies and efficient resource management. By anticipating these issues, developers can harness the full potential of vue pdf without disruption.
Conclusion
vue pdf is an indispensable tool for Vue developers seeking a straightforward, powerful way to embed PDFs directly into their websites. It simplifies PDF rendering by offering a native Vue component that’s easy to integrate, customize, and optimize. By following best practices and leveraging its flexible features, developers can deliver exceptional PDF viewing experiences that enhance their Vue websites’ usability and performance. The keyword vue pdf remains central to this process, embodying the ideal solution for seamless PDF integration in Vue projects.